JOEBELL AND AMERICA, Directed and Produced by Asha Lovelace Narrative Feature 82 minutes Based on the short story by Earl Lovelace, Joebell & America tells the tale of Joebell, a young man from Trinidad who believes his destiny is to live in America - the land of his dreams. Joebell plots and schemes to find a way into the United States. Saturday, July 29 at 4:15PM in the Tower Auditorium at the Massachusetts College of Art.
